The landscape of team communication has undergone a dramatic transformation over the past few decades. In the early days, emails were the primary method for exchanging information, serving as a formal yet effective way to communicate within teams. However, as the pace of business accelerated, the limitations of emails became evident, including delayed responses and the inability to facilitate real-time conversations. This gap led to the emergence of faster methods of communication, including instant messaging, which provided teams with the ability to collaborate more effectively and efficiently. In fact, studies have shown that instant messaging can improve response times by up to 35%, allowing teams to make quicker decisions and enhance productivity.
As team dynamics evolved, so too did the tools available for communication. Today, we have a plethora of options ranging from dedicated instant messaging platforms to comprehensive collaboration tools that integrate project management features. These modern tools not only foster real-time discussions but also enable team members to share files, conduct video calls, and organize tasks all in one central location. Additionally, the integration of artificial intelligence into these platforms has further streamlined communication, increasing the overall efficiency and effectiveness of team interactions. As we move forward, the evolution of team communication tools reveals a clear trend towards a seamless, integrated approach to collaboration that caters to the fast-paced nature of contemporary work environments.
Team communication tools have become integral to the modern workplace, promising to enhance productivity by streamlining information flow and fostering collaboration among team members. These digital platforms provide avenues for instant messaging, video conferencing, and project management that can significantly reduce the time spent on emails and face-to-face meetings. However, the ease of access and immediacy can also lead to an overload of information, where team members find themselves inundated with messages that can create distractions rather than enhance focus.
While advocates argue that these tools foster a more connected work environment, critics point out that they often result in noise—a barrage of notifications that can fragment attention and stall progress. It’s essential for organizations to implement best practices, such as setting specific times for communication and encouraging asynchronous conversations, to mitigate this noise. Balancing the benefits of connectivity with the need for focused work is crucial; otherwise, teams may end up caught in a cycle of constant interruptions that ultimately hinders their productivity.
In today's fast-paced business environment, digital communication has revolutionized the way we engage in workplace conversations. Traditional face-to-face meetings are increasingly being replaced by virtual platforms, allowing teams to collaborate seamlessly regardless of their location. This shift not only saves time but also fosters inclusivity, as remote employees can participate more actively in discussions. Moreover, digital tools like instant messaging and video conferencing enable real-time feedback, which enhances productivity and project efficiency.
Another significant impact of digital communication is the democratization of information within organizations. With the rise of collaborative platforms, all team members can access shared resources and contribute their ideas freely. This breaks down hierarchical barriers, encouraging open dialogue and diverse perspectives during discussions. Additionally, asynchronous communication allows employees to engage in conversations at their own pace, facilitating deeper reflection and more thoughtful contributions. As a result, workplace conversations are becoming more collaborative, transparent, and innovative.
